1 Lift up the Advent strain!
Behold, the Lord is nigh!
Greet His approach, ye saints, again,
With hymns of holy joy.

2 The everlasting Son
Incarnate deigns to be;
Our God the form of slave puts on
A race of slaves to free.

3 Daughter of Sion, rise
To meet thy lowly king,
Nor let the faithless heart despise
The peace He comes to bring.

4 As judge in clouds of light,
He soon shall come again,
And all His scattered saints unite
With Him in Heav’n to reign.

5 Before that dreadful day
May all our sins be gone;
The old man all be put away,
The new man all put on.

6 Jesu, all praise to Thee,
Our joy and endless rest;
We pray Thee here our guide to be,
Our crown amid the blest.
